The Ultimate Guide to Window Frame Repair

Window frames are essential components of any home. They not just support the window panes however likewise contribute to the general aesthetic appeals and insulation of your living space. Gradually, nevertheless, window frames can end up being harmed, leading to issues such as drafts, water leakages, and decreased energy effectiveness. This post intends to supply a helpful guide to window frame repair, including identification of common problems, local glass repair techniques, and upkeep tips.

Typical Window Frame Problems

Before diving into repair methods, it's vital to recognize the common problems that can emerge with window frames. Comprehending these issues can help homeowners recognize when repair is required.

ProblemDescription
DecomposingWood frames might rot due to prolonged exposure to wetness.
ContortingChanges in temperature and humidity can warp frames.
CrackingDegeneration can cause fractures in the frame.
Peeling PaintOld paint can peel, exposing wood to the aspects.
Loose Seals and CaulkSeals can lose adhesion, resulting in drafts and leakages.
Bug DamageWood frames can be vulnerable to termites and other bugs.
Inappropriate FitA frame might not fit securely in the opening, leading to air leaks.

Step-by-Step Guide to Window Frame Repair

Now that the typical problems and required tools and products have actually been identified, let's explore a step-by-step guide to repairing window frames.

Action 1: Identify the Damage

Carry out a comprehensive assessment of the window frame. Try to find any indications of damage, such as visible fractures, rot, or insect activity. If you discover substantial damage, it may be essential to seek advice from a mobile window repair repair professional for an evaluation.

Action 2: Remove Damaged Sections

Using an utility knife or sculpt, thoroughly get rid of any rotting or harmed wood. For bigger areas, a saw might be required to cut out the impacted sections. Make sure to use security goggles to secure your eyes.

Step 3: Prepare the Area

Clean the location around the damage. Guarantee that any dust, debris, or old paint is gotten rid of to develop a smooth surface area for repair. If you are dealing with rot, make certain to let the area dry entirely before carrying on.

Step 4: Replace the Damaged Wood

Procedure and cut replacement wood to fit the removed areas of the frame. Use a level to make sure appropriate positioning before connecting the new wood in location with screws or nails.

Step 5: Fill Gaps and Seals

Use wood filler to fill any cracks or holes in the frame. Once the filler has actually dried, sand the area smooth. Apply caulk to any spaces between the frame and the wall to avoid air leakages.

Action 6: Finish the Repair

Paint or stain the repaired area to match the existing frame. It is crucial to utilize exterior-grade items if the window lies outside. When completely dried, include a sealant to offer an additional layer of security.

Action 7: Reinstall Hardware

If any hardware, such as hinges or locks, was eliminated throughout the repair, re-install it securely.

Frequently Asked Question on Window Frame Repair

Q1: When should I repair vs. replace my window frame?

A1: If the damage is minor and restricted to a little section, repair is typically feasible. However, if the frame is extensively decomposed or structurally compromised, replacement might be more affordable.

Q2: How long can I expect my window frame repair to last?

A2: With appropriate maintenance, a fixed window frame can last for several years. Routine assessments and timely repairs can substantially lengthen its life expectancy.

Q3: What kinds of wood are best for window frames?

A3: Durable, weather-resistant woods like cedar or redwood are popular choices for window pane repair frames. These woods are less vulnerable to rot and bug damage.

Q4: Can I repair window frames myself, or should I employ a professional?

A4: Many homeowners can successfully finish small repairs with standard tools and abilities. However, for extensive damage or structural concerns, it is a good idea to consult a professional.

Q5: How much does window frame repair usually cost?

A5: The expense of window frame repair can differ substantially based upon the level of the damage, area, and products utilized. Usually, property owners can anticipate to pay between ₤ 100 to ₤ 500 per window.
